    About Me 

    My name is Samantha Zagha, and I am a photographer specializing in athletics and portraiture. I began as a horse show photographer interning for The Plaid Horse, which led me to work for Pinewood School photographing all lower, middle and upper campus sports during my junior and senior year as a student. On my gap year, I continued this job as well as covered events such as prom and graduation, pursued freelance work and held an internship for the Los Altos Town Crier.

    I then went on to attend Northeastern University in Boston from 2021-2022, where I was a photographer for Tastemakers Magazine and WRBB Sports. In summer 2022, I participated in a journalism-based Dialogue of Civilizations program through NEU in Panama as a photojournalist for online magazine Beyond the Canal, and WCVB- TV (ABC) recently released a Chronicle episode about Panamanian culture and tourism featuring my footage and images. As of 2023, I am back in the Bay Area at Santa Clara University studying communications with emphases in both journalism and strategic communication. Since my arrival, I have been interning with the SCU Athletics Department for videography and photography, as well as working with Bay Area Online Sports Network through the athletic department as a camera operator for SCU games that air on ESPN+. This fall, I began my position as photography director for Santa Clara's The Redwood Yearbook as well as returned to my work with The Town Crier.
